not sure if it was much of a merger... suncor bought out petro, probably to grab their assets. they're keeping the petro name due to brand recognition in canada.
what amazes me... is that pretty much over night... petro now has 4 levels of octane at each pump that only used to handle three. does anyone know how gas stations handle storage of fuel for different types of octane levels? i'd really like to know how they accomplished this so quickly.. without any major changes to the stations... other than the extra button on the machine. i'm pretty sure they didn't add any new tank vessels... so what gives?

For this to work. there would have to be multiple tanks for each blend, not just one tank for each.
This may be the reason 94 is only available in certain stations.
They simply replace the former Premium storage with 94 octane and then they blend with this Regular at varying proportions at the pump to get Midgrade and the old Premium octanes...
